Disordered eating history: appetite suppression can trigger relapse in people with history of anorexia, bulimia, or other eating disorders. This is a relative contraindication requiring specialist input.

Concurrent insulin or sulfonylureas: not an absolute contraindication but requires dose adjustment and close monitoring for hypoglycemia. The combination is used with caution, not avoided.

Pregnancy: these compounds are not approved for pregnancy. The potential risks outweigh potential benefits. Planning windows and washout (several months) are the standard approach.

Diabetic retinopathy complications: a signal for this was noted in SUSTAIN 6. Current evidence is mixed. The risk is not zero and some caution is appropriate in people with baseline retinopathy.
